how to reprogram skoda key fob do you program a Key

Many modern cars are equipped with an immobilizer that will not allow the engine to start unless the key fob is programmed correctly. Although this may appear to be insignificant however it is important and must be correctly programed to allow the car work.

There are various ways to do this dependent on the make and model of the vehicle. Certain vehicles can be programmed with onboard processes, while others require a computer connected to the OBD2 port. This kind of programming is extremely complicated and requires a thorough understanding of electronic circuits. It is recommended to leave this kind of programming to experts who are able to program all kinds of keys quickly and easily.

You can usually do it yourself, if you are armed with a few basic hand tools. First, you will need a spare key that works. Then, you'll need to follow the steps for onboard programming in the owner's manual for your vehicle or online. They will provide you with exact instructions on what you need to do in order to enter the "program key" mode.

After you have done that, you'll need to secure the vehicle with a second car key. It is essential to do this quickly, since you only have a few moments to complete the process. Then, press and hold both the unlock and lock buttons on your key fob for six seconds. The doors will lock and then unlock. This is a sign that the programming has worked.

What tools will I need to program the key?

Modern automobile keys include a computer chip that communicates directly with the vehicle. In order for the car to start the chip and vehicle have to "know each with respect to." This is why the majority of vehicles require reprogramming after an immobilizer change or a new key.

Reprogramming a vehicle can cost from 200$-500dollars, based on the vehicle and reprogramming options. In certain cases it is possible to complete the process at home but it will require the use of a specific tool called VCDS and specialized software for reprogramming. In the majority of cases the key programming tool is required to locate the data in the memory of the car and copy the transponder code from the key. This kind of reprogramming can be carried out by auto locksmiths. However, certain parts stores also offer this service.

Key programming on the OBD port is a low-cost method of reprogramming the car key but it is not always reliable and has numerous limitations. The OBD2 port is a different way to program the car key. However it requires a significant amount of knowledge and a costly tool to do it correctly. The last option is EEPROM programming which is lengthy and complicated. It can only be executed with the right tools. It is best to utilize the best tools for programming keys. They will save you time and minimize mistakes that could cause damage to your vehicle.

How do I program my key?

If your key fob isn't working, you should verify that the coin-cell battery inside is depleted. If so replacing the battery is the best way to fix the issue. If your key doesn't work, it could be a sign that the receiver module is defective. This will require a trip to a licensed dealer to have it reprogrammed.

If you have an extra key, try using it to lock and unlock the vehicle to determine if the issue is related to the transmitter or receiver module. If the key is working, you can begin reprogramming it for the locks and unlocks. If it isn't working you'll have to get an expert to re-programme the immobilizer. This could cost anywhere between $200 and $500.

To program a new key, start by inserting it into the ignition and switching the car on. You'll have to be quick since the car will only allow you only a few minutes to activate the programming mode. You'll know that the key has been programmed when you hear the security lamp clicking. Repeat the process for any additional keys you want to add to your car. Once you've completed programming the key fob, shut off your ignition and exit programming mode. You can then examine each key to confirm it is functioning properly.
